About the Activity

In this beautiful experience you will explore the Nayarit jungle and discover the treasures it hides. You will walk among the tall palm trees and the different types of vegetation. You will observe birds, mammals, and reptiles, and learn from them. You will also have beautiful views where you can take your pictures. You will discover in the middle of the jungle one of the most important “Sacred Places” for the indigenous community Wixaritari (Huichol) and will be part of a Blessing Ceremony done by the Spiritual Guide of the community. You will also know a quiet and beautiful hidden beach where you will have time to rest and explore a little. Without a doubt this is a magical experience that you cannot miss. It is designed for the whole family and the general public to show the nature of the region, the traditions and customs of the indigenous community and their relationship with the people of Sayulita. *70% of your purchase will go to support indigenous communities in the area

Travel Itinerary

Your adventure begins at the restaurant Chamán Mexican Creative Kitchen (Av. del Palmar # 565 located between Chiripa Street and Sábalo) where after a brief presentation of the guides and the activities that will take place, you will begin a 20-25 minute walk until you reach one of the most important “Sacred Places” of the Wixaritari indigenous community. From there you will begin your journey through the various sacred indigenous sites where you will hear stories and learn about this fascinating ancestral culture. It is important to note that the Sacred Place and the Spiritual Guide are officially registered by the National Institute of Anthropology and History of Mexico (INAH) which supports its veracity. After the ceremony, you will walk through the jungle back to the starting point, where we will finish the tour.View Location
